Fiber Bragg grating refractive index sensor based on double D-shaped fiber

Chetna Upadhyay et al.

Summary: This paper proposes and investigates a simple and highly sensitive method using a double D-shaped fiber Bragg grating (DDSF) for refractive index measurements of glucose solution. The operating principle is based on the evanescent wave interaction of propagating light with the surrounding external environment, resulting in a shift of the Bragg wavelength. The wavelength shift is measured when the refractive index of the external medium changes, showing a good linear relationship.

In vitro glucose concentration measurement by a reusable enzymatic glucose sensor and a highly stable circular heterodyne polarimeter

Cheng-Chih Hsu et al.

Summary: A reliable glucose concentration measurement system was proposed, which consisted of a circular heterodyne polarimeter and a reusable enzymatic sensor for determining glucose concentrations in aqueous solutions and human serum. The system offers high accuracy and stability, and the enzymatic sensor can be reused multiple times under optimal conditions.
